EU, Germany, Spain Condemn Israel’s E1 Settlement Plan

The European Union, Germany, and Spain condemned Israel’s decision to advance the “E1” settlement project in East Jerusalem, calling it a violation of international law. EU foreign policy chief Kaja Kallas warned the plan, which includes 3,401 housing units, would undermine a two-state solution by splitting the West Bank and cutting East Jerusalem off from Palestinian territories. Germany’s Foreign Ministry urged Israel to halt settlement expansion, citing UN Security Council resolutions, while Spain’s Foreign Minister Jose Manuel Albares called the move “another violation of international law” that fuels settler violence and threatens peace efforts.
